Lakers' LeBron James: Cleared to play Saturday
James (foot) has been cleared to play in Saturday's game against the Celtics, Ryan Ward of LakersNation.com reports. James continues to manage a left foot injury and will play Saturday against the Celtics in Boston.

The Los Angeles Lakers secured a 108-102 victory over the Los Angeles Clippers at Crypto.com Arena on Sunday, extending their winning streak to six games—the second-longest active streak in the NBA. For the Clippers, this loss was their fifth in the last six games, placing them in danger of falling into the play-in tournament.
